Area & Neighborhood Coverage
The Ojai Unified School District proudly serves the entirety of the picturesque Ojai Valley, a tranquil enclave nestled within the northern reaches of Ventura County, California. This geographic scope encompasses the charming city of Ojai itself, along with the adjacent communities of Meiners Oaks, Oak View, and Mira Monte. Situated approximately 15 miles inland from the Pacific Ocean, the district's footprint extends across a landscape defined by the majestic Topa Topa Mountains and rolling hills, offering a distinct rural-suburban blend unique to this part of Southern California. Residents benefit from being part of Ventura County while enjoying the valley's renowned serene atmosphere and access to nearby Ventura and Santa Paula for broader amenities.
Family & Community Environment
Life in the Ojai Valley, and by extension within the Ojai Unified School District's sphere, is characterized by a strong sense of community and an appreciation for the natural environment. This area of Ventura County is celebrated for its vibrant arts scene, independent businesses, and a prevailing ethos of health and wellness, which collectively contribute to a family-friendly atmosphere. The community often comes together for local events, farmers' markets, and outdoor activities, fostering close-knit relationships among residents. Families here often choose Ojai for its slower pace, its beautiful scenery, and the opportunity for children to grow up in an environment that values creativity, nature, and community participation.
